      @tomas-0 Keep in mind that the battery drainage isn’t linear. My experience is that the rate is higher above 80% and below 20% then between.

      Some things you can try before contacting Suunto support.

      • Reboot the watch and phone
      • Try to let the watch run totally dead. Then charge it fully (also a while after it reached 100%)

      If that didn’t resolve it, contact Suunto support

          Performing the soft reset:
          Suunto Ambit: long-press all 5 buttons at the same time for 10s then release them.
          Suunto Ambit2/ Ambit2 S/ Ambit 2R: long-press all 5 buttons at the same time for 10s then release them.
          Suunto Ambit3 Run/ Sport/ Peak: long-press all 5 buttons at the same time for 10s then release them.
          Suunto Ambit3 Vertical: long-press all 4 corner buttons at the same time for 10s then release them. You will need to turn the device back on by long-pressing the upper right button.
          Suunto Traverse/ Traverse Alpha: long-press all 4 corner buttons at the same time for 10s then release them. ou will need to turn the device back on by long-pressing the upper right button.
          Suunto Spartan Collection: long-press the upper right button for 12s and then release it.
          Suunto 3/ 3 Fitness: long-press the upper right and left buttons for 12s and then release them.
          Suunto 5: long-press the upper right and left buttons for 12s and then release them.
          Suunto 7: has a specific procedure and it is essential you read these instructions.
          Suunto 9/ 9 BARO: long-press the upper right button for 12s and then release it.

                          This is my battery life. HR 24/7 enabled, sleep tracking enabled, bluetooth notifications disabled, vibration disabled, tones in button off mode. I did use GPS for 10minutes. I had one indoor activity with HR for 20 minutes. Once per day i synchronised with suunto app. Every day a played with watch around 5-10 minutes. Backlight was off 99% of time.

                          So it looks i was too rush. Battery drop was fast only above 80% of battery. At around 80% i did soft reset. Maybe it helped to stop rapid battery drain.

                          I am very satisfied with result.
